When selecting boots, consider three key things:
- Comfort: Look for flexible soles, cushioned insoles, and soft linings to support developing feet.
- Ease of Use: Side zippers and wide pull-on openings make getting dressed much simpler for both you and your toddler.
- Durability: Choose materials that can withstand active play, like durable rubber outsoles and sturdy uppers.

FAQs
1. What age can a toddler start wearing cowboy boots?
Once your toddler is a confident and stable walker, they can wear cowboy boots. Look for pairs with flexible, non-slip soles to support their natural foot movement and prevent trips.
2. Are cowboy boots good for toddlers’ feet?
Yes, as long as you choose the right pair. A well-made toddler cowboy boot should have a flexible sole, a cushioned insole for support, and enough room in the toe box. Avoid boots that are overly stiff or heavy, as they can hinder natural walking patterns.
3. How do I get the right size boot for my toddler?
Measure your toddler’s foot from heel to the tip of their longest toe and add about a half-inch for growth. Always check the brand’s specific size chart, as sizing can vary. Reading customer reviews about fit can also be very helpful.
4. How can I make cowboy boots easier to put on my toddler?
Look for boots with a side zipper. This is the single most helpful feature for getting boots on and off squirming toddlers. Wide openings and functional pull tabs can also help.
5. How do I clean my toddler’s cowboy boots?
For genuine leather, wipe with a damp cloth and use a leather conditioner periodically. For synthetic or glitter boots, a simple wipe-down with a damp cloth is usually all that is needed to remove dirt and scuffs.
6. Should I buy boots with room to grow?
Yes, it’s a good idea. A little extra room (about a finger’s width) ensures the boots last longer. Some brands, like Ariat, even offer removable insoles specifically designed to create more space as your child’s foot grows.
